Admission to B.Sc.Nutrition & Dietetics at Chandigarh University doesn't require any entrance exam.If you fulfill the academic criteria based on your class 12 marks, you can get in directly.
But if you want to save on your tuition fee through a scholarship, then you should consider appearing for the CUCET exam.The better you score, the higher the scholarship you'll receive.so, CUCET is optional but recommended for financial benefits.

Yes, Chandigarh University does provide clinical exposure for Nutrition and Dietetics students, and it's actually one of the strong points of the program. From the very beginning, students are encouraged to apply what they learn in real-world settings. Whether it's through internships at hospitals, participating in community nutrition camps, or visiting food testing labs, the focus is on learning by doing.
These experiences really help you understand how to deal with real cases, plan therapeutic diets, and work in professional healthcare environments. It definitely adds value beyond classroom teaching.

The admission procedure for MLT courses at Chandigarh University is very simple and easy. The university offers MLT courses at both Bachelor and master level. Just make sure you are eligible. For Bachelors, you need 50% marks in 12th with Physics and Chemistry. For Masters, you need 55% marks in your bachelor's degree.
Admission goes through CUCET. It's an online test. Very easy and quick. You can get upto 100% scholarships and it can also be maintained if you get 7.5 CGPA every semester. Everything is online and smooth. From applying to getting your seat. Just check eligibility, give CUCET, and go ahead.
